As some might have read in another thread, I have added many of my own small "changes" to this mod. Not because I'm not satisfied with the mod, but as I wrote on page 1: More-wants-more.

So my maps will - after a few hundred turns - have large savannas, forests and jungles. The spread-factors I'm using can be seen on page 1. As a counterbalance to this, I always have large areas of desert, tundra, and snow. Areas the vegetation cannot spread to.

Due to all this "green stuff", Recon-units are really valueable in my games. I admit it did take many months for me to "acknowledge" this - but as I could see the AI using those units much as soon as the skirmishers appeared on the stage, I finally did the same.........

So here is my "new" favourite:
Civ4ScreenShot0150.JPG
 
Above unit and chariots were exactly the units I used to break down the Hungarian army.

Chariots for soften the fortified attackers (hilltop, forests) and skirmishers to kill them. Took some time/turns as I lost 75-80% of the chariots each time I attacked (had to train new and bring them to the front) - while I only lost a few skirmishers. Skirmishers, that gradually became more "experienced" and thus stronger.
